changeset 19:29a5e8ce2601

Update Windows and OS/2 makefiles to set the __TARGET__.
author Brian Smith <brian@dbsoft.org>
date Tue, 19 Apr 2011 03:26:36 -0500
parents d0e1b7ca1c26
children a0e6cd4a4a68
files makefile.vac makefile.vc
diffstat 2 files changed, 6 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/makefile.vac	Thu Mar 24 00:40:33 2011 -0500
+++ b/makefile.vac	Tue Apr 19 03:26:36 2011 -0500
@@ -4,10 +4,12 @@
 DWLIBPATH=d:\work\netlabs\dwindows\lib
 DWINCPATH=d:\work\netlabs\dwindows
 
+TARGET=dmail
+
 .SUFFIXES: \
 	.c .obj
 
-CFLAGS = /Ti /DOS2 /DTCPV40HDRS /I. /I$(DWINCPATH) /Sm /Ss /Q /Gm /Gt /C
+CFLAGS = /Ti /DOS2 /DTCPV40HDRS /D__TARGET__=\"$(TARGET)\" /I. /I$(DWINCPATH) /Sm /Ss /Q /Gm /Gt /C
 LDFLAGS = /DE /optfunc
 
 
--- a/makefile.vc	Thu Mar 24 00:40:33 2011 -0500
+++ b/makefile.vc	Tue Apr 19 03:26:36 2011 -0500
@@ -5,6 +5,8 @@
 #DWLIBDIR=\netlabs\dwindows\lib
 #DWINCDIR=\netlabs\dwindows
 
+TARGET=dmail
+
 #
 # Configure settings for the target platform
 #	Default to x86 if not specified
@@ -20,7 +22,7 @@
 !endif
 
 CC = cl
-CFLAGS = -c $(PLATFORM_DEF) -D__WIN32__ -DMSVC -I. -I$(DWINCDIR)
+CFLAGS = -c $(PLATFORM_DEF) -D__WIN32__ -DMSVC -D__TARGET__=\"$(TARGET)\" -I. -I$(DWINCDIR)
 CFLAGS_DEBUG = -Zi
 CFLAGS_COMPILE = -MTd
 LIBS = wsock32.lib kernel32.lib user32.lib comctl32.lib gdi32.lib advapi32.lib shell32.lib comdlg32.lib $(DWLIBDIR)\dw.lib $(DWLIBDIR)\dwcompat.lib